![]() I was wondering if someone could help me with my Korallin Calcium reactor...
I got it a few years ago, and it was actually working just fine. No problems with the pump or circulation - I have been feeding it with a designated feed pump, and i am allowing effluent to come out of both of the outlets. But lately, I have been having a troubling issue - I set my bubbling rate, and come back a few hours later to find that it has gone out of control, and that gas has flooded the reactor and choked it out, while also dropping the pH of my tank (my poor fishes and corals ![]()
